Cross-Channel Experience Design: Why Education Providers Must Audit the ‘Silent’ Transitions in the User Journey


The modern educational landscape is no longer defined by the boundaries of a lecture hall or the login screen of a Learning Management System (LMS). Today, the learner journey is a complex, multi-touchpoint odyssey that weaves through mobile applications, desktop portals, and physical campus environments. However, while significant investment is poured into the user interface (UI) of individual platforms, a strategic oversight remains common: the "silent" transitions between these channels. When a student closes a laptop to attend a physical seminar, or switches from a mobile study app to a high-stakes proctored exam on a desktop, the experience often fractures. These fractures represent more than mere inconvenience; they are points of significant cognitive load that can lead to learner frustration and eventual abandonment.

Cross-channel experience design requires a holistic view of the educational ecosystem. It acknowledges that learning does not happen in a vacuum but across a series of connected moments. For education providers, the goal is to ensure that the transition from digital to physical: and back again: is as fluid as the transitions within a single app. Achieving this level of cohesion requires a rigorous customer journey audit focused specifically on the gaps where data, context, and momentum are typically lost.

The High Cost of Interaction Friction

In the context of cross-channel experience design, friction is the silent killer of engagement. Research suggests that if the interaction cost of completing a task overcomes its perceived value, the user will abandon that task. In the education sector, this abandonment has severe consequences, ranging from decreased course completion rates to long-term brand erosion for the institution.

Friction occurs most frequently during "silent transitions." These are the moments when a learner moves between channels without explicit support or hand-off mechanisms from the provider. For example, a student might be watching a lecture on their phone during a morning commute. Upon arriving at their desk, they open their laptop to continue. If the system does not immediately offer to resume the video at the exact second they stopped, or if it requires them to re-navigate through several menus to find the content, the transition has failed. The student must expend mental energy to re-establish their context, increasing the likelihood that they will choose a less productive activity instead.

Mapping the Invisible: The Customer Journey Audit

To fix these gaps, institutions must first see them. A traditional audit often focuses on the performance of a single platform, such as the load times of a website or the usability of a specific app. A cross-channel customer journey audit, however, maps the movement between these assets. It seeks to identify the precedent interactions: what the learner was doing immediately before they engaged with a specific touchpoint: and what they are likely to do next.

Strategic auditing involves tracking typical workflows across various devices and physical settings. Does the information displayed on a digital campus map align with the physical signage found on-site? Can a student who starts a financial aid application on a mobile device finish it on a desktop without re-entering data? These are the questions that reveal the strength of a cross-channel strategy. By identifying where learners change channels, providers can proactively facilitate the next step, rather than leaving the burden of continuity on the student.

The Digital-to-Physical Hand-off

The most neglected aspect of cross-channel experience design in education is the transition between digital tools and real-world interactions. In a hybrid learning environment, the digital portal should act as a bridge to the physical experience. Consider the process of attending an in-person laboratory session. A well-designed cross-channel experience would ensure that the digital preparation materials: safety videos, equipment guides, and pre-lab quizzes: are seamlessly connected to the physical lab entry.

If a student arrives at the lab and the instructor has no digital record of their completed pre-work because the systems are siloed, a "silent" failure has occurred. The student is frustrated, the instructor is hampered, and the learning momentum is halted. Strategic experience design seeks to bridge this divide through unified data layers. The goal is a persistent state: the learner’s progress, preferences, and context should follow them regardless of whether they are interacting with a screen or a human being.

Consistency as a Strategic Anchor

Consistency is the cornerstone of trust in cross-channel design. This goes beyond visual branding: colors and logos: and extends to interaction patterns and information architecture. When an education provider maintains consistent terminology and navigation structures across its mobile app, web portal, and physical kiosks, the cognitive load on the learner is reduced.

Strategic consistency ensures that once a learner learns how to perform an action in one channel, they can intuitively perform it in another. If the "help" function is found in a floating action button on the mobile app but is buried in a footer on the desktop site, the institution is forcing the user to learn two different systems. A successful customer journey audit will flag these inconsistencies as high-priority fixes. The aim is to create a singular institutional "language" that persists across every touchpoint.

Implementing Persistence and Contextual Awareness

For education providers to truly master cross-channel experience design, they must leverage technical solutions that support contextual awareness. Persistence of state is no longer a luxury; it is a requirement. Learners expect their "recently viewed" items, "in-progress" assignments, and "saved" resources to be available instantaneously across all devices.

Furthermore, location-aware technologies can bridge the gap between digital portals and physical campuses. For instance, a mobile app that detects when a student has entered the library and automatically suggests available study room bookings or provides a digital shortcut to the library’s search catalog creates a cohesive experience. These proactive "hand-offs" eliminate the friction of the silent transition and demonstrate a sophisticated understanding of the learner's needs.

The Competitive Advantage of a Seamless Journey

In an increasingly competitive educational market, the quality of the user experience is a key differentiator. Institutions that ignore the silent transitions in the user journey risk being perceived as fragmented and antiquated. Conversely, those that invest in a comprehensive cross-channel experience design strategy position themselves as modern, student-centric, and efficient.

The benefits of a seamless journey extend to institutional data as well. When transitions are managed rather than silent, the institution gains a much clearer picture of how students actually navigate their education. This data is invaluable for long-term strategic planning, allowing providers to identify which resources are most effective and where further investment is needed.

Key Takeaways for Education Providers

  • Audit the Gaps: Focus the customer journey audit on the spaces between channels, not just the channels themselves.

  • Reduce Interaction Cost: Minimize the effort required for a student to re-establish context when switching devices or moving between digital and physical spaces.

  • Ensure Persistent State: Implement technical solutions that allow progress and context to follow the learner across the entire ecosystem.

  • Maintain Strategic Consistency: Align interaction patterns, terminology, and information architecture across all touchpoints to reduce cognitive load.

  • Bridge the Physical Divide: Use digital tools to enhance and streamline physical interactions on campus, ensuring a unified institutional experience.

The future of education design lies in the invisible threads that connect a student’s various interactions. By auditing and optimizing the silent transitions, education providers can transform a fragmented collection of tools into a powerful, integrated learning journey. In the end, the most successful designs are those that the learner never even notices: because the transitions are so seamless, they become truly silent in the best possible way.
